In this video, we will guide you through. These sensors have a power supply wire (often 5v or 12v), a ground wire, and a signal wire Use your vehicle’s wiring diagram to correctly identify each wire. In short, 2 wire crank sensors operate using the signal and ground wires, while 3 wire sensors also have a power wire
